A mysterious sound world woven by the sounds of birds
A collection of performances in which Lorio and Neumann meticulously recreate Messiaen's bird-themed works.
The piano playing of Yvonne Loriod, the composer's wife, perfectly controls the complex rhythms and tones, elevating the birdsongs into a musical language. The delicate support of the Czech Philharmonic Orchestra is also superb, and in particular "Birds of Exotic Lands," the sounds of birds from all over the world unfold like a kaleidoscope. This is an essential album for understanding Messiaen's cosmic vision.
